The effects of homocysteine and MTHFR genotype on hip bone loss and fracture risk in elderly women.
Osteoporosis international : a journal established as result of cooperation between the European Foundation for Osteoporosis and the National Osteoporosis Foundation of the USA - 1 Jul 2009
Zhu K, Beilby J, Dick I M, Devine A, Soós M, Prince R L
Abstract excerpt
SUMMARY: Few studies have evaluated the effects of homocysteine and methylenetetrahydrofolate reductase (MTHFR) genotype on age-related bone loss.
